Crown Reduction

Our ISA Certified Arborists assess each tree's structure before any cut is made. Crown reduction and trimming services are performed to industry-standard pruning protocols — improving tree health, reducing wind resistance, and eliminating contact with structures or utility lines.

With 10 ISA Certified Arborists and 17 Maryland Licensed Tree Experts on staff, every trimming engagement is backed by formal arboricultural training. We serve the Washington DC Metro Area and take compliance with ANSI A300 pruning standards seriously.

Land Clearing & Deadwood Removal

From site preparation for new construction to systematic deadwood removal in established landscapes, Adirondack Tree Experts deploys a full fleet — including crane service — to handle large-scale clearing efficiently. Our team of 16 TCIA EHAP Tree Care Workers are trained in the safe operation of all equipment used on your site.

Deadwood removal is critical for both tree health and site safety. Hanging or dead branches pose a falling hazard and serve as entry points for wood-boring insects. Our arborists assess each tree and remove only what needs to go, preserving the canopy where it benefits the property.
